The Hidden Cost of DIY Drywall Repairs
Drywall looks simple. Cut a piece, screw it in, tape the seams, add some mud, and sand it smooth. In practice, achieving a seamless finish takes years of experience. Uneven seams, visible screw pops, and mismatched textures are some of the most common results of a well-intentioned but inexperienced repair attempt.

Why Material Choices Matter More Than Homeowners Expect
Not all drywall is created equal, and the same goes for the paint, trim, and finishing materials used throughout a remodel. Moisture-resistant drywall in bathrooms and basements prevents mold growth down the line. Higher-grade joint compounds hold up better against cracking as a house settles over time. Even the type of texture applied to a wall can affect how well it hides imperfections or shows off natural light.
